Default Is the M8 107 as loud as 103 with same slip ons?

Went to the dealer today, trying to find a 107 M8 with aftermarket slipons or exhaust, didnt find any. The salesman showed me a 114 with slipons which was loud, but its not the same as 107.

Are you guys happy with what you get from your after market slipons or full exhaust? I mean w/o any other mods?

I was pretty happy with just the slip on with my 107 (sport glide). Stock exhaust just wasn't at all loud enough for me. I went with a tab performance with zombie baffles. She roars now and also slightly quicker throttle response in my opinion.

I have a 107 Fat Bob with V&H slip-ons. I test rode a 114 with S&S. They are virtually identical in their deep almost inline 4 exhaust note. The 103 Dyna I had, was higher pitched, a little more traditional Harley sound. The M8 is a bit different, most of us find. I have tried my slip ons without the packing - they become a bit more old school in volume and pitch but the smooth and considerably impressive torque suffers a bit. The catalytic converter takes out quite a bit of the volume but I have to say, forget Harleys of old if you can, the new M8 with a correctly tuned slip on is a joy to behold. I have ridden many Japanese sports machines but this American jewel is sooooo fast.. Volume these days is often to do with gov testing. My Wide Glide with stage 1 SE II's was a noisy brute but my current FXFB 107 with the V&H Hi-Output slip one blows it away on handling and creamy power delivery. I love the older Hogs but the new incarnations are just different. It's by way of moving on. I would imagine open pipes with the correct tuner and breather could be awesome but for many an M8 with slip-ons could be near an ultimate motorcycle. Try one and see.
